Staveley (Cumbria) train station does not have a dedicated ticket office, but you needn't worry. Ticket machines are strategically placed around the station to facilitate the collection of tickets bought online. These machines are conveniently accessible for all, ensuring that planning your journey is as smooth as possible.
Accessibility is a thoughtful consideration, with induction loops available to assist those with hearing impairments. While the station does not offer step-free access to the platforms—due to its 41 steep steps—ramps are provided on trains for ease of boarding. Unfortunately, facilities such as waiting rooms, toilets, refreshment areas, and shops are not present, adding a rustic layer to the station's charm.
Exploring the area around Staveley is easy with local transportation links. Rail replacement services, when required, connect toward Oxenholme and Windermere from outside and opposite the Village Hall, respectively. The bus services complement train travels, giving you the freedom to explore the entirety of the Lake District. For cyclists, bicycle hire is a viable option with conventional and electric bikes available just a short walk from the station. More details can be learned by calling the Electric Bicycle Network or checking their website.

At Five Ways, ticket purchasing is seamless with the ticket office open from 7:00 AM to 8:00 PM on weekdays, slightly adjusted hours on weekends, and ticket machines ready for quick service. For those collecting online tickets, easy-access ticket machines are available. While there's an absence of smartcards, other amenities, like CCTV and customer help points ensure a secure and informed experience for passengers.
Accessibility is prioritized at this station, classifying it as a step-free access category A station—guaranteeing effortless movement across all platforms. While the assistance meeting point is normally at the ticket office, if unmanned, conductors on platforms provide support. Despite the absence of sheltered cycle storage and car parking, the station compensates with ramps for train access and accessible toilet facilities.
Traveling from Five Ways to explore further afield is straightforward with multiple transport links. For those continuing their journey by rail replacement services, buses are positioned right outside. Additionally, taxis are accessible via some reputed local providers such as Crown, BBs, and TOA. Though direct cycle hire facilities are missing, comprehensive bus connections offer a printable format available here to ease planning.
